Well, to answer the question directly, skin protects the ribcage. If the question reversed (what organs does the ribcage protect?), then my answer would be that the ribcage primarily protects the heart and lungs, although it does protect the spleen and, to a lesser extent, the liver and stomach.
The vital organs protected by the rib cage include the heart, lungs, and major blood vessels. The rib cage acts as a shield, helping to protect these organs from injury and impact. It also provides structure and support to the torso.
